On 31st March 2010, the last Wednesday of the month, the city of Chimoio in Manica province hosted the opening of a branch of Banco Terra. The ceremony was witnessed by the members of the provincial Government, representatives of the Entrepreneurs Association of Manica and the civil society. The Ambassador of Norway, Tore Bruvik Westberg, was also present in the ceremony.

Banco Terra inaugurated a branch in Beira City, Sofala province, on 13th January.
The inauguration ceremony, which began its activities on 21st December 2009, was honoured by the presence of the Governor of the Province of Sofala, Dr. Alberto Vaquina and the Mayor of Beira City, Engº Daviz Simango.

Banco Terra has become the first bank in Mozambique to obtain the prestigious “Made in Mozambique” certification at a ceremony organized by the Ministry of Industry & Commerce on December 11th, 2008.
Banco Terra launched Conta 3+ in Maputo and Nampula on December 01, 2008. Conta3+ is the first of many innovative retail products that Banco Terra will introduce in Mozambique.
